# Terraria | How to change your world size

_There are three types of world sizes, small, medium, and large. We recommend using small or medium size world for a 1GB ram and 2GB ram for a large world. If you reach your maximum usage you can always upgrade your MEMORY. **GUIDE TO CHANGE YOUR WORLD SIZE**

1. **Stop **your server.
2. **Delete** your saves folder. Go to Panel > File Manager > find the **saves** folder and click the `. . .` and delete.

3. After the folder is deleted. Go to Panel > `startup` and locate the **WORLD SIZE**

4. Enter a value `Defines the worlds size. 3 sizes 1 (small), 2 (medium), 3 (large).`
_If you want a **small **world enter number `1` and `2` for **medium **and `3` for **large **world._
5. **Start** your server. and ENJOY the game.
